Multi-Sport workout You can schedule a workout made up of multiple activities on MOTOACTV.com. For example, make a 30-minute treadmill run, followed by 15 minutes of elliptical, and 10 minutes of step machine. 1 Set up a multi-sport workout on MOTOACTV.com. (When setting up a workout, click More Options. Enter information for Activity 1 then click Add Activity to specify more activities. When finished, click Save.) 2 Sync your planned workout to your MOTOACTV device. 3 On your device, select your workout from the Planned workouts screen and press the START key. 4 After you complete an activity, touch NEXT to start the next one. When you finish your workout, your MOTOACTV shows stats for each activity as well as a summary for the entire workout. 20 Workout Workout summary After you complete a workout, you see a summary. Note: To help MOTOACTV track your future indoor workouts more accurately, touch a metric in the summary and edit it so it matches your cardio equipment. You can also sync planned workouts or accepted competitions from MOTOACTV.com to your device.
